Location
Edinburgh’s New Town is one of the city’s most prestigious and architecturally significant districts, renowned for its elegant Georgian streets, wide avenues, and beautifully maintained gardens. A UNESCO World Heritage Site, the area offers a unique blend of historic charm and contemporary city living, making it highly sought-after by a range of buyers.
The area is exceptionally well served by an array of boutique shops, cafés, restaurants, and bars, particularly along George Street, Dundas Street, and nearby Stockbridge. Residents enjoy a vibrant yet refined atmosphere, with everything from artisan food stores to high-end retailers within easy walking distance.
For leisure and recreation, the New Town is ideally placed, with green spaces such as Inverleith Park, the Royal Botanic Garden, and the Water of Leith Walkway all close by. These provide a welcome escape from city life while still being moments from the centre.
The location also benefits from excellent transport links, including nearby bus routes, tram connections, and easy access to Waverley Station, ensuring convenient travel across the city and beyond. Edinburgh’s city centre, financial district, and many of its cultural attractions are all within comfortable walking distance.
Combining historic elegance with modern convenience, the New Town remains one of Edinburgh’s most desirable places to live.
